This functionality allows you to designate specific hours or days as non-working days. For instance, you can allocate an hour for meals each day and utilize this feature to schedule a break during this time, ensuring that it is not visible to your clients on the booking panel.
In the service settings of the Timesheets section, you have the option to specify your weekly working hours for that particular service. You can also allocate specific hours as break hours within your working schedule. It is important to note that when a customer makes a booking, the break hours you have designated will not be displayed on the booking panel.
Day-off
On certain occasions, you may have scheduled days off when you prefer not to engage in work activities. In order to accommodate this, you have the option to utilize a feature that allows you to conceal these specific days within the booking panel. By configuring your designated days off, they will be displayed as occupied on the booking panel interface.
Special days
If any member of the staff desires to work during holidays or days off, or if you wish to provide a particular service to customers on such occasions for your business, you have the option to designate these days as special in advance. Consequently, this service or staff member will be displayed as available on your booking panel.
